Financial services companies in the financial technology (FinTech) space are contributing to rapid technological advances and innovation in the development, offering, and delivery of core financial products and services. Winston’s FinTech, Banking & Payments attorneys support these companies throughout the entire FinTech business life cycle, from proof of concept through maturity, including federal and state licensing and registration, regulatory compliance and risk management, structured finance, M&A, and private equity, intellectual property (IP) management, and supervision and enforcement. Our clients include banks, FinTech companies, private equity and other investors, money services businesses, trust companies, consumer finance companies, investment advisers, and other financial firms.
Practice Area
Our structured finance group is widely recognized as a leader, encompassing Esoteric Finance, Residential Asset Finance and Securitization, and CLOs/Fund Finance. Positioned prominently at the forefront of the industry, our team boasts extensive experience across a broad spectrum of assets, with a particular focus on bespoke structures and emerging and/or “esoteric” assets, including residential and commercial PACE, RMBS, and CMBS; aircraft, vessel, and railcar finance; FinTech and marketplace lending; CLOs; specialty finance; consumer and business lending; energy structured finance (including solar finance and reserve-based finance); derivatives and structured products; lease and operating asset finance; trade receivables; litigation settlement financing; and life settlements.

|July 24, 2025
Winston & Strawn LLP represented Linkhome Holdings Inc., a leading AI-powered U.S. real estate platform, in connection with its upsized $6 million initial public offering. The offering consisted of 1,500,000 shares of common stock priced at $4.00 per share, and the shares are expected to begin trading on the Nasdaq Capital Market under the ticker “LHAI” on July 24, 2025.

|November 16, 2022
Quantum FinTech Acquisition Corp. Announces Business Combination with AtlasClear, Inc.
Winston & Strawn is representing Quantum FinTech Acquisition Corp. (NYSE: QFTA), a publicly traded special purpose acquisition company, in its announced business combination with AtlasClear, Inc. and Atlas Fintech Holdings Corp., which will result in Atlas FinTech transferring its trading technology assets to AtlasClear and the acquisition by AtlasClear as part of the initial business combination. As a result of the transactions, AtlasClear will provide specialized banking and clearing services to other financial services firms, with an emphasis on global markets currently underserviced by larger vendors. Upon closing, the combined company will operate as AtlasClear, Inc. and its common stock is expected to be listed on the NYSE under the ticker symbol “ATCL.” The transaction is currently expected to close in the first quarter of 2023.
